School Speech Language Pathologist (SLP) | Chicago, Illinois
Make a difference every day as a Speech-Language Pathologist supporting K-5th grade students in a vibrant school community near Chicago, IL. This full-time, contract opportunity is ideal for an SLP passionate about helping young learners achieve their communication goals. Bilingual fluency in Spanish is required, as you'll play a crucial role in bridging communication between students, families, and staff.
Key Qualifications:
- Master’s degree in Speech-Language Pathology or Communication Sciences
- Active state license or eligibility for licensure as an SLP in Illinois
-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C) or Clinical Fellowship Year (CFY) candidates considered
- Bilingual proficiency in Spanish and English
- Strong skills in assessment, diagnosis, and delivery of therapy
- Previous experience with school-aged children is desirable
Primary Responsibilities:
- Provide comprehensive speech and language services to students from Kindergarten through 5th grade, including bilingual support
- Assess and diagnose speech, language, and communication disorders
- Develop and implement individualized education plans (IEPs) in collaboration with teachers and parents
- Conduct group and individual therapy sessions, adapting techniques for diverse student needs
- Consult with faculty, parents, and other educational professionals to support student progress
- Maintain thorough documentation and track student progress
- Foster a positive, inclusive environment where every child feels empowered
